About Roselle, NJ

Roselle is a mid-sized city located in New Jersey with a population of 22,455 residents according to the latest US Census Bureau American Community Survey data. The median household income is $82,967 per year, which is 10% above the national median of $75,149. The median age of 39.8 years is close to the US median age of 38.9 years.

Housing Market Overview

The housing market in Roselle features a median home value of $336,500, which is 37% above the national median of $244,900. This positions Roselle in a moderately priced market relative to the rest of the country. Median monthly rent is $1,499, 29% above the national average of $1,163/month. Of the 8,430 total housing units, 52% are owner-occupied (4,247 units) and 48% are renter-occupied (3,959 units). The balanced mix of owners and renters indicates a diverse housing market.

Economy & Employment

The local economy in Roselle shows an unemployment rate of 7.7%, which is significantly above the national rate of 3.7%, suggesting economic challenges in the area. The poverty rate stands at 10.4%, below the national average of 12.4%, reflecting generally favorable economic conditions. Workers in Roselle have an average one-way commute time of 31.8 minutes.

Cost of Living in Roselle, NJ

Compared to national averages, Roselle has a median household income of $82,967 (10% above the national median of $75,149). Home values average $336,500, which is 37% above the national median. Monthly rent at $1,499 is 29% above the US average of $1,163. Within New Jersey, Roselle's income is 28% below the state average of $115,667, and home values are 28% below the state median of $469,644.
